Well dressing

Well dressing is a tradition where people make pictures out of flowers and put them on wooden frames that they put in wells. Picture it like a big painting using flowers instead of paint. This tradition started a long time ago in England when people wanted to thank the gods for giving them clean water from the wells. They would decorate the wells with flowers to show their gratitude. Today, people still do well dressing as a way to honor their heritage and bring their community together. It takes a lot of work and creativity to make the pictures out of different colored flowers, but the end result is always beautiful.
